There are two kinds of string cheese.

The individually plastic wrapped mozzarella stix (yes, spelled that way) that are commonly called string cheese is not really string cheese.

Proper Armenian string cheese comes in a shape that looks like a hank of yarn, has some seed-looking things sticking to it, and has a complex flavor profile.
